#943dc0 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#943dc0 is composed of 58% red, 23.9% green and 75.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 22.9% cyan, 68.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 24.7% black. It has a hue angle of 279.8 degrees, a saturation of 51.8% and a lightness of 49.6%. #943dc0 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ff7aff with #290081. Closest websafe color is: #9933cc.

Shades and Tints of #943dc0

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a040d is the darkest color, while #fefdff is the lightest one.

Tones of #943dc0

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#817786 is the less saturated color, while #a703fa is the most saturated one.
